Forma

A unified CLI ecosystem for agentic development.

Forma is a protocol, ecosystem, and agent runtime that standardises CLI tools for consistent behaviour across agentic workflows. 261 tools, 44 AI models, 68 skills, one coherent system.

What It Does

For users: One forma setup and you have an AI agent with 261 tools, a background daemon, and connections to Telegram/Slack/Discord. Ask it to check your invoices, monitor your services, or build you a daily news digest.

For developers: Build CLI tools that work in agentic workflows. Follow the protocol, get discovery, chaining, auth, and AI compatibility for free.

For AI assistants: Discover and invoke tools without MCP overhead. Zero context tokens until a tool is actually called.

The Protocol

Forma is a specification before it's a toolset. Every CLI in the ecosystem implements the same 33-section contract, and that contract is what lets 261 tools behave as a single coherent system instead of 261 one-off scripts.

<tool><resource><action> [OPTIONS]

One command grammar. One {data, meta} output envelope. stdout for data, stderr for humans — strictly separated. Semantic exit codes (0 success · 2 auth · 3 not found · 4 validation · 5 conflict · 6 rate limit · 7 server). Deterministic auth login/status/logout/use across every tool. Self-describing at every level via --help and describe. Declared safety tier on every mutating operation. Caching with --no-cache and --refresh escape hatches. Pluggable auth backends with typed credentials and migration. Structured JSONL logging with PII redaction. Lockfiles and 7-day dependency quarantine. SemVer discipline with an explicit stability contract.

Why this matters

Without a protocol, 261 tools is 261 learning curves. With one, it's a single grammar plus a directory of resources — every hour spent learning Forma amortises across every tool you'll ever use in the ecosystem.

For AI agents, the protocol is the critical substrate. Autonomous tool chaining is impossible when tools disagree about how to report errors, paginate, or authenticate. Forma's contract is what lets an agent pipe tool A → tool B → tool C with full confidence about shapes, exit codes, and failure modes — no schema inference, no error-message parsing, no per-tool adaptation layer.

Safety Model

Three-tier approval gate:

  • Low risk (read, search): always allowed
  • Medium risk (write, edit): session-approved
  • High risk (bash, install): pattern-matched, dangerous commands blocked

Gateway users (Telegram/Slack) cannot run bash or write files.

Credentials

All API keys stored in ~/.forma/keys.env (chmod 600). No keyring dependency, no env var pollution.

Ecosystem Journal

Structured JSONL logging with PII redaction. Every tool, agent, and skill can write to the shared journal.

forma log emit "registered tessitura" --source forma-warden
forma log tail --source forma-inspector --level error
forma log query --since 1d --keyword "tessitura" --json
forma log stats
forma log clean # gzip >30d, delete >90d, purge debug >7d

Sensitive data (emails, phones, auth tokens, credentials) is redacted on write — logs never contain raw PII.
